body{
	font-size:12px;
	margin:0px;
	padding:0px;
	text-align:left;
 	background: #3E0007;
	line-height: 185%;
	font-family: Arial, Helvetica, Geneva, Verdana, sans-serif;
	}

input{font-family:Verdana, Arial, Helvetica, sans-serif;}
.button {height:20px; font-family:Verdana, Arial, Helvetica, sans-serif;font-size: 11px;border: 1px solid #203512;color: #fff;padding: 0 2px;cursor: pointer;background: url(../images/buy.gif) repeat-x;}
h2{ font-size:16px;}
h5{ padding-left:10px; margin:0px; line-height:26px; font-size:13px; font-family:Arial, Helvetica, sans-serif;}
h3{ padding-left:5px; size:16; margin:2px 0 2px 0 ; line-height:24px; font-size:16px; font-family:Arial, Helvetica, sans-serif;}
.a4{display:block;height:168px;width:100%;}
a{text-decoration:underline;color:#000; }
a:hover{ color:#f60; text-decoration:none;}
.a1:link, .a1:visited{text-decoration:underline;color:#FAD050;}
.a1:hover{text-decoration:underline;color:#f60;}
.a2:link, .a2:visited{text-decoration:underline;color:#fff;}
.a2:hover{ color:#f60; text-decoration:none;}
.a3:link, .a3:visited{text-decoration:underline;color:#C90303;}
.a3:hover{text-decoration:underline;color:#f60;}
.clearboth{clear: both; padding:0px; text-align: center;}  /* 此句作用是为了兼?firefox,Netscape和IE6浏览?*/
img {border:0px;}
.rs{width:1002px; margin:0 auto; background-color:#FFF;}
.top{height:168px; }
.menu{ float:left; background-image:url(../images/rs_1.gif); height:29px;}
p{ padding-left:5px;}
.Content{width:1002px; margin:0 auto; background-color:#EBEBEB;}
.Content .left{ float:left; width:185px; background-color:#EBEBEB; border-right:1px solid #DEDEDE; border-left:1px solid #DEDEDE;}
.left_2{ margin-top:16px; background-image:url(../images/rs_11.gif);}
.left_3{ padding-left:10px; line-height:26px;}
.left_3 img{ margin-left:5px;}
.left_3 input{ border:1px solid #ccc; }
.left_3 .pass{ margin-left:3px; }
.left_4{ margin:8px auto; text-align:center;}

.Content .right{ width:810px; float:left; padding-top:13px; background-color:#FFF; z-index:1;}
.right_2{ width:788px; margin-left:11px;}
.right1{width:788px;}
.news_Left{ width:276px; float:left; }
.news_Left img{ margin-top:3px; border:1px solid #666}
.news_right{ width:497px; float:right;}
.news_right .title{ height:26px; border-bottom:2px solid #F30000; line-height:26px;}
.news_right .news_concent{ background-image:url(../images/rs_12.gif); height:137px; line-height:22px;}
.title{height:29px; border-bottom:2px solid #F30000; line-height:29px;}
.product{ width:788px; margin-top:10px;}
.pro1{width:788px; margin-top:4px; height:85px; }
.pro1 .left1{height:85px;float:left; width:341px;background-image:url(../images/pro1.jpg);}
.pro1 .smalltext{line-height:16px; padding-left:5px; color:#DBDBDB; }
.pro1 .left2{height:85px; line-height:16px; float:left; width:341px;background-image:url(../images/pro2.gif);}
.pro1 .right1{ height:85px; float:right; width:447px;}

.floot{ margin-top:10px; background-image:url(../images/rs_13.gif); height:31px; text-align:center; line-height:31px; font-weight:bold; clear:both;}
.floot2{text-align:center; line-height:22px; }

table{ margin-top:10px; width:100%; border-collapse:collapse; font-size:12px; float:left;}
.table02{ width:100%; text-align:left; margin:15px auto;border-collapse:collapse;border-spacing:0px;  text-align:left;}
.table02 th{background-color:#F2F2F2; border: 1px solid #CFCFCF; padding:2px 10px 2px 10px;}
.table02 td{border: 1px solid #CFCFCF; padding:2px 10px 2px 10px;}
.table02 li{ list-style:none;}
select{ font-family:Arial, Helvetica, sans-serif}
.table03{width:95%; border-collapse:collapse;border-spacing:0px; padding:0 2px 0 2px;}
.table03 th{background-color:#F2F2F2; border: 1px solid #CFCFCF}
.table03 td{border: 1px solid #CFCFCF;}
.table03 li{ list-style:none;}
.gamelist{width:120px; height:28px; float:left}
.tip{ font-family:Arial, Helvetica, sans-serif}
.pl {MARGIN-LEFT:10px; border:#B6B6B6 1px solid;Z-INDEX:2001; POSITION: absolute; BACKGROUND-COLOR: #F4F4F4; display:none; width:180px; padding:10px; }

/*09.6.24*/
.accmain{ width:800px; margin:0 auto;}
.team{ background:url(../images/tab_bg.gif) repeat-x bottom;  z-index:-1px; margin-top:15px; width:800px; clear:both}
.team ul{ list-style:none;  padding:0 0 0 0px; margin:0; height:30px; margin-bottom:-4px; }
.team ul li{background:url(../images/bga.gif) repeat-x; width:261px; height:29px;color:#fff; display:block; float:left; text-align:center; margin-right:5px;line-height:29px;}
.team ul li .tabactive{ background:url(../images/bgb.gif) repeat-x; height:29px; width:261px;margin:0;  font-size:13px; color:#fff; font-weight:bold;display:block; float:left; text-align:center; line-height:29px;}
.team ul li a{ color:#fff; text-decoration:none}
.tabactive:link, .tabactive:visited{text-decoration:none;color:#fff;}
.tabactive:hover{ color:#fff; text-decoration:none;}
.tab1{line-height:29px; text-align:center; font-size:13px; color:#fff; font-weight:bold;padding:0px;}
.tab2{line-height:29px; text-align:center; font-size:13px; color:#fff; font-weight:bold; padding:0px;}
.team_content_box{ background:url(../images/acc_bg.gif); width:770px; height:138px; padding:10px; border:1px solid #970001; margin-bottom:5px;}
.team_content_box table{ width:auto}
.team_content_box h6{ font-size:13px; color:#333; margin:0px; margin-bottom:0px;}
.team_content_box a:link, .team_content_box a:visited{ color:#990000; text-decoration:underline;}
.team_content_box a:hover{ text-decoration:none;color:#f60;}

.accmain .table{ width:100%;border-collapse:collapse;border-spacing:0px; }
.accmain .table td{border-bottom:1px solid #ccc; text-align:left; padding-bottom:5px; padding-top:5px;}
.accmain .table th{ background:#525252; color:#fff; text-align:center; height:24px; font-size:11px; background:url(../images/tittle.gif) repeat-x}
.accmain a{ color:#990000; font-weight:700}
.accmain b{ color:#990000; font-size:13px}